In a bind here:

Offer 1: Top private banking analyst program Pros: Great firm, great salary for wm/pb Cons: experience, exit opps questionable

Offer 2: Mid-tier investment bank analyst program Pros: better experience, better exit opps Cons: not a great name

6 Comments
 

Offer 2 because of the exit opportunities - whatever job you take now should be about the experience and the exit opps. After all, you know you're leaving in two years, so you should really be focused on the long term.

- Capt K - "Prestige is like a powerful magnet that warps even your beliefs about what you enjoy. If you want to make ambitious people waste their time on errands, bait the hook with prestige." - Paul Graham
 

If you want to do IBD or PE take offer number 2. If private banking is what interests you, do that. The jobs are so completely different that I can't believe you don't have a preference. PB tends to be a long term position, so keep that in mind.
